Valby
  
The only thing we can say now about the house is that it is located in Valby, close to Carlsberg. We will confirm the exact address once the kommune has officially approved it all.
  
It is a very nice villa at the end of a quiet street, where there is very little traffic and direct access to a bicycle path. It is 10 minutes on foot from Valby station, with easy access by bus on Valby Langgade.
  
We will have to do quite a few changes inside the house and in the garden and this might take a few months but the result will be so nice that I am sure the children will feel as if it is their second home.
  
Some of the works include an interior ventilation system, a fire escape route, children's toilets, a wheelchair access through an outdoor platform, a new fence in the garden and the list goes on!

Registrations

 

We are now accepting registrations to the preschool.

  
Our requirements for children to be admitted at the preschool are:
  
- children must be at least 2.5 years old (born before February 2009)
- children must be nappy-trained (no more nappies/diapers)
  
We are still waiting for the final approval from the kommune and we are hoping to welcome the first children at the preschool on
17 August 2011.

Montessori Støtteforening

 

We have started an association to support all the activities that promote the Montessori educational approach in Denmark.

 

The funds collected for the association will also support local charities and associations.

If you would like to become a member, the fee is 100 kr. per year and it will also include events and activities for children.

Support of Montessori

 

"We both went to Montessori school, and I think it was part of that training of not following rules and orders, being self-motivated, questioning what's going on in the world, and doing things a little bit different that contributed to our success."

Larry Page and Sergey Brin

Founders of Google.
